Ellen DeGeneres Surprises St. Tammany Grads With Graduation Gifts

(Getty Images)

New Orleans native Ellen DeGeneres is giving back to her home state with graduation gifts for eight high school seniors from Slidell.

In a video post yesterday on DeGeneres' EllenTube channel, eight students who work together at the Slidell Winn-Dixie and two store managers were surprised by the talk show host with gifts.

The store managers had set-up a special graduation ceremony for the students in the store's stock room, which caught the attention of the comedian.

DeGeneres, who grew up in Metairie and graduated from the University of New Orleans, gave each senior a special diploma containing a gift worth $10,000.
